LAKE MILLE LACS Smallmouth bass remain active on the 8- to 15-foot rock points and reefs. Plastics are working, but better numbers of fish are being taken with nightcrawlers or sucker minnows. There hasn’t been many anglers chasing muskies or northern pike over the past week. Johnson’s Portside (320) 676-3811 Terry’s Boat
